    Eric Whitacre and The Sacred Veil

    19/05/2023 | 50 min
    Sam chats to composer Eric Whitacre about their experience recording The Sacred Veil together with VOCES8. The 12-movement work is a collaboration between Whitacre and poet-lyricist Charles Anthony Silvestri, and comprises texts by Silvestri, Whitacre and Silvestri’s late wife Julie. Its intimate score ‘tells a story of courtship, love, loss and the search for solace’.

    Anna Thorvaldsdottir Doesn’t Need a Programme

    14/04/2023 | 40 min
    Tim travels to the home of Icelandic composer Anna Thorvaldsdottir for a classical chat. They discuss Icelandic’s musical pedigree, her upcoming role as Featured Artist at the Aldeburgh Festival, her cameo in Todd Field’s Tár and the importance (or unimportance) of a work’s conceptual inspiration in the ears of the listener.

    Caroline Shaw and Her Many Composer Hats

    17/03/2023 | 45 min
    Tim speaks to the US singer, composer and producer Caroline Shaw. They cover her various composer hats, the upcoming performance of her Four Portraits at the Lyric Opera of Chicago, and their shared appreciation for Abba and Fiona Apple.
